Analysis

The most recent figure for employment to population ratio, ages 15-24, male (%) in Latvia is 31.0%, measured in 2025.

That represents a change of down 0.4% on the previous year and down 16.3% over ten years.

Over the whole period, employment to population ratio, ages 15-24, male (%) in Latvia peaked at 47.1% in 1992 and was at its lowest, 26.4%, in 2010.

Latvia ranks 131st of 187 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 35 years of available data.

Employment to population ratio, ages 15-24, male (%) in Latvia, year by year

Annual values for Employment to population ratio, ages 15-24, male (%) (modeled ILO estimate) in Latvia, 1991 to 2025.
Year Value Change
1991 45.6%
1992 47.1% +3.3%
1993 37.9% -19.7%
1994 35.5% -6.3%
1995 35.1% -1.2%
1996 33.1% -5.7%
1997 37.5% +13.2%
1998 36.3% -3.0%
1999 36.6% +0.7%
2000 35.4% -3.2%
2001 32.9% -7.1%
2002 31.2% -5.2%
2003 37.9% +21.4%
2004 36.3% -4.1%
2005 38.2% +5.3%
2006 41.8% +9.4%
2007 43.8% +4.6%
2008 42.1% -3.9%
2009 29.5% -30.0%
2010 26.4% -10.3%
2011 28.2% +6.8%
2012 31.8% +12.5%
2013 33.2% +4.7%
2014 36.5% +9.8%
2015 37.1% +1.5%
2016 34.0% -8.2%
2017 35.0% +2.8%
2018 35.5% +1.4%
2019 33.9% -4.3%
2020 32.5% -4.3%
2021 30.1% -7.5%
2022 31.5% +4.7%
2023 31.7% +0.9%
2024 31.2% -1.8%
2025 31.0% -0.4%
